  • Aladdin

    (in The Arabian Nights’ Entertainments) the son of a poor widow in China. He becomes the possessor of a magic lamp and ring with which he can command a jinn to do his bidding.   • Aladdin enterprises

    aladdin enterprises company A small, privately owned, US software consulting and development company, founded in 1986, best known as the original developer of Ghostscript. Address: San Francisco Peninsula, California, USA. Not to be confused with Aladdin Systems, Inc.. Aladdin Enterprises Home (http://aladdin.com/). (2003-09-24)

  • Aladdin systems, inc.

    aladdin systems, inc. company The company that developed and distributes Stuffit and other utility software for the Macintosh, Microsoft Windows, and Palm handheld computers. Not to be confused with Aladdin Enterprises. Aladdin Systems Home (http://aladdinsys.com/). (2003-09-20)

  • Aladdin's lamp

    aladdin’s lamp The subject of a story in the Arabian Nights. The young boy Aladdin acquires a magic lamp that, when rubbed, brings forth a genie, who grants Aladdin’s wishes to win the hand of the sultan’s daughter and to build a palace.
